English
Etymology
Possibly from German Eisch, from Luxembourgish Äisch. Possibly related to German Aische, but unlikely.
Proper noun
Eisch
- A river in Europe that flows for around 50 km (31 mi) through Belgium and Luxembourg; it joins the Alzette near Mersch.
